Over one lakh stolen from a motorcycle

Maldives Police Service has commenced investigation into a case of over one lakh stolen from the under-seat of a motorcycle parked in Male’ City.

Reportedly, the money was stolen on Monday morning at about 09:40, close to the Buruzumagu-Kashimaahingun junction. The owner of the motorbike, parked it to go inside a nearby dental clinic. By the time he came out, the money was stolen.

A friend of the bike owner spoke to ‘Sun’ revealing that the stolen money amounts to MVR 130,000. The person also added that the owner works for a well-known businessman.

In addition to this, ‘Sun’ was able to obtain the CCTV footage. In the footage, a man wearing a brown shirt was seen sitting on the bike. After sitting for a while, he opens the under-seat, empties the money into a bag and walks away. Notably, he was not wearing a mask.

Police have obtained this footage for investigation but have yet to make an official statement on this.

 

Stealing money and other valuables from the under-seat of motorbikes are a common occurrence. Hence, the Police has on multiple occasions urged not to leave valuables in the under-seat of bikes.
